
COL Robert Tracy Anderson, Jr., MD, Ph.D., US Army Retired, age 53, passed away on Monday, August 6, 2001, surrounded by his loving family. He was born on October 20, 1947, in Woodland, CA. He is survived by his parents, Robert and Shirley Anderson; his wife of 22 years, Judith Wearne Anderson; daughter, Alissa Marie; son, Evan David; brothers, John and his wife Kathleen, and Donald and his wife Sue; sisters, Anne, and Linda Silver and her husband Craig; and numerous nieces and nephews. Dr. Anderson earned his bachelor's degree in Chemistry from the University of California at Davis, his Ph.D. in Bio-Organic Chemistry from the University of California at Santa Barbara and his MD from George Washington University, Washington, DC. Prior to medical school, Dr. Anderson served as a chemist in the United States Army Medical Service Corps, then as a pediatrician in the Medical Corps, specializing in child neurology until his retirement in 1999. He served at Walter Reed Army Center, Washington DC, Landstuhl Army Medical Center in Germany, Brooke Army Medical Center at Fort Sam Houston, Texas, and Wilford Hall Air Force Medical Center, in San Antonio, Texas. Dr. Anderson was a loving and devoted husband and father who fully enjoyed his family and friends, his work, and his church. He was an assistant scoutmaster for Boy Scout Troop 346, sang in the church choir, loved his garden and never turned down a chance to play golf. Dr. Anderson will be remembered for his kind and loving dedication to the care and welfare of his patients and their families.
